Value of Window Glass Replacement

Windows play a vital function in a property's energy performance, security, and looks. Here are numerous reasons window glass replacement might be essential:

  1. Damage or Breakage: Cracked or shattered glass can compromise safety and security.
  2. Increased Energy Costs: Faulty seals might trigger drafts, causing greater heating and cooling expenses.
  3. Outdated Appearance: Older windows might detract from a property's curb appeal.
  4. Insulation Improvements: Replacing to newer, more efficient glass can enhance insulation.

Kinds Of Window Glass

When considering window glass replacement, it's crucial to select the ideal kind of glass based upon needs. Here are the main types available:

Type

Description

Single-pane

Simple glass layer, less energy-efficient. Typical in older homes.

Double-pane

Two layers of glass with space in between for insulation. Offers better energy performance.

Triple-pane

Low-E Glass

Features a low emissivity covering that reflects heat to improve energy performance.

Tempered Glass

Heat-treated for extra strength, helpful for locations vulnerable to temperature level modifications.

Laminated Glass

Made of two layers with a plastic interlayer, providing sound decrease and increased security.

The Replacement Process

Replacing window glass includes several steps. Here's an in-depth process homeowners can anticipate:

  1. Assessment: The primary step is evaluating the damage and identifying whether the entire window requires replacement or simply the glass.
  2. Selecting the Glass: Select the suitable kind of glass based upon factors like climate, place, and energy effectiveness goals.
  3. Measuring: Accurate measurements are important. Experts will take specific measurements to guarantee an appropriate fit.
  4. Eliminating the Old Glass: The damaged glass needs to be carefully removed without damaging the window frame.
  5. Preparing the Frame: The frame will be cleaned up and gotten ready for the brand-new glass.
  6. Setting Up New Glass: The new glass is installed, using sealants to avoid air and water infiltration.
  7. Ending up Touches: Finally, trims and surfaces are changed or adjusted, and the window is cleaned.

Cost of Window Glass Replacement

The expense of window glass replacement can differ widely based upon several elements, including the type and size of the glass, labor, and geographic area. Below is an estimate of expenses included:

Factor

Estimated Cost

Single-pane Window

₤ 100 - ₤ 300

Double-pane Window

₤ 200 - ₤ 600

Triple-pane Window

₤ 300 - ₤ 800

Labor Costs

₤ 50 - ₤ 100/hour

Additional Costs

(Installation, removal, disposal) ₤ 50 - ₤ 200

Note: Costs can be influenced by local market conditions and private professional prices.

Frequently Asked Questions About Window Glass Replacement

1. How long does a window glass replacement take?

Normally, the process can take anywhere from a few hours to a full day, depending upon the variety of windows being replaced and the complexity of the job.

2. Can I replace window glass myself?

While it is possible for DIY lovers to replace window glass, it is advised to hire professionals to guarantee safety and warranty compliance.

3. Will replacing the glass enhance energy performance?

Yes, replacing old or broken glass, specifically with low-E or double-pane choices, can considerably enhance energy efficiency and lower cooling and heating expenses.

4. Is window glass replacement covered by homeowners insurance coverage?

Protection can differ based on your policy and the cause of the damage. It is best to evaluate your insurance plan or consult with your representative for specific guidance.

5. What can I do to preserve brand-new windows after replacement?

Regular cleansing, looking for leaks or drafts, and making sure that caulking stays intact will help extend the life and efficiency of brand-new windows.
